Body of a man with a gunshot wound found in a house in Bishkek
In the capital of Kyrgyzstan, Bishkek, an investigation has been initiated following the discovery of a man's body with a gunshot wound.
According to information provided by the Main Department of Internal Affairs, on January 7, 2026, at 11:00, a call was received at the number "102." The caller, identifying herself as a domestic worker, reported that a man had been found in the house with a gunshot wound. It was established that his name was Z.H., he was born in 1967, and a pistol was found near the body.
The fact was registered in the log of the Unified Accounting of the Sverdlovsk District Internal Affairs Department, after which a preliminary investigation was initiated. An investigative operational group promptly arrived at the scene.
Upon arrival at the scene, the information was confirmed: the body of a man was found in the kitchen of the house. A pistol, the brand of which has not been established, was located under the body. During the examination of the premises, it was determined that the order in the house had not been disturbed, and no signs of a struggle were found. A visual inspection of the body also did not reveal any additional bodily injuries.
Considering the collected materials, the incident is preliminarily being considered as a possible suicide. Currently, all necessary checks are being conducted, examinations have been appointed, and details of the incident are being established.
The investigation is ongoing.
